<?php
namespace Illuminate\Database\Schema\Grammars;
use Doctrine\DBAL\Schema\AbstractSchemaManager as SchemaManager;
use Doctrine\DBAL\Schema\TableDiff;
use Illuminate\Database\Connection;
use Illuminate\Database\Grammar as BaseGrammar;
use Illuminate\Database\Query\Expression;
use Illuminate\Database\Schema\Blueprint;
use Illuminate\Support\Fluent;
use RuntimeException;
abstract class Grammar extends BaseGrammar
{
/**
* If this Grammar supports schema changes wrapped in a transaction.
*
* @var bool
*/
protected $transactions = false;
/**
* The commands to be executed outside of create or alter command.
*
* @var array
*/
protected $fluentCommands = [];
/**
* Compile a rename column command.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param \Illuminate\Support\Fluent $command
* @param \Illuminate\Database\Connection $connection
* @return array
*/
public function compileRenameColumn(Blueprint $blueprint, Fluent $command, Connection $connection)
{
return RenameColumn::compile($this, $blueprint, $command, $connection);
}
/**
* Compile a change column command into a series of SQL statements.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param \Illuminate\Support\Fluent $command
* @param \Illuminate\Database\Connection $connection
* @return array
*
* @throws \RuntimeException
*/
public function compileChange(Blueprint $blueprint, Fluent $command, Connection $connection)
{
return ChangeColumn::compile($this, $blueprint, $command, $connection);
}
/**
* Compile a foreign key command.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param \Illuminate\Support\Fluent $command
* @return string
*/
public function compileForeign(Blueprint $blueprint, Fluent $command)
{
// We need to prepare several of the elements of the foreign key definition
// before we can create the SQL, such as wrapping the tables and convert
// an array of columns to comma-delimited strings for the SQL queries.
$sql = sprintf('alter table %s add constraint %s ',
$this->wrapTable($blueprint),
$this->wrap($command->index)
);
// Once we have the initial portion of the SQL statement we will add on the
// key name, table name, and referenced columns. These will complete the
// main portion of the SQL statement and this SQL will almost be done.
$sql .= sprintf('foreign key (%s) references %s (%s)',
$this->columnize($command->columns),
$this->wrapTable($command->on),
$this->columnize((array) $command->references)
);
// Once we have the basic foreign key creation statement constructed we can
// build out the syntax for what should happen on an update or delete of
// the affected columns, which will get something like "cascade", etc.
if (! is_null($command->onDelete)) {
$sql .= " on delete {$command->onDelete}";
}
if (! is_null($command->onUpdate)) {
$sql .= " on update {$command->onUpdate}";
}
return $sql;
}
/**
* Compile the blueprint's column definitions.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@return array
*/
protected function getColumns(Blueprint $blueprint)
{
$columns = [];
foreach ($blueprint->getAddedColumns() as $column) {
// Each of the column types have their own compiler functions which are tasked
// with turning the column definition into its SQL format for this platform
// used by the connection. The column's modifiers are compiled and added.
$sql = $this->wrap($column).' '.$this->getType($column);
$columns[] = $this->addModifiers($sql, $blueprint, $column);
}
return $columns;
}
/**
* Get the SQL for the column data type.
*
* @param \Illuminate\Support\Fluent $column
* @return string
*/
protected function getType(Fluent $column)
{
return $this->{'type'.ucfirst($column->type)}($column);
}
/**
* Create the column definition for a generated, computed column type.
*
* @param \Illuminate\Support\Fluent $column
* @return void
*
* @throws \RuntimeException
*/
protected function typeComputed(Fluent $column)
{
throw new RuntimeException('This database driver does not support the computed type.');
}
/**
* Add the column modifiers to the definition.
*
* @param string $sql
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param \Illuminate\Support\Fluent $column
* @return string
*/
protected function addModifiers($sql, Blueprint $blueprint, Fluent $column)
{
foreach ($this->modifiers as $modifier) {
if (method_exists($this, $method = "modify{$modifier}")) {
$sql .= $this->{$method}($blueprint, $column);
}
}
return $sql;
}
/**
* Get the primary key command if it exists on the blueprint.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param string $name
* @return \Illuminate\Support\Fluent|null
*/
protected function getCommandByName(Blueprint $blueprint, $name)
{
$commands = $this->getCommandsByName($blueprint, $name);
if (count($commands) > 0) {
return reset($commands);
}
}
/**
* Get all of the commands with a given name.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param string $name
* @return array
*/
protected function getCommandsByName(Blueprint $blueprint, $name)
{
return array_filter($blueprint->getCommands(), function ($value) use ($name) {
return $value->name == $name;
});
}
/**
* Add a prefix to an array of values.
*
* @param string $prefix
* @param array $values
* @return array
*/
public function prefixArray($prefix, array $values)
{
return array_map(function ($value) use ($prefix) {
return $prefix.' '.$value;
}, $values);
}
/**
* Wrap a table in keyword identifiers.
*
* @param mixed $table
* @return string
*/
public function wrapTable($table)
{
return parent::wrapTable(
$table instanceof Blueprint ? $table->getTable() : $table
);
}
/**
* Wrap a value in keyword identifiers.
*
* @param \Illuminate\Database\Query\Expression|string $value
* @param bool $prefixAlias
* @return string
*/
public function wrap($value, $prefixAlias = false)
{
return parent::wrap(
$value instanceof Fluent ? $value->name : $value, $prefixAlias
);
}
/**
* Format a value so that it can be used in "default" clauses.
*
* @param mixed $value
* @return string
*/
protected function getDefaultValue($value)
{
if ($value instanceof Expression) {
return $value;
}
return is_bool($value)
? "'".(int) $value."'"
: "'".(string) $value."'";
}
/**
* Create an empty Doctrine DBAL TableDiff from the Blueprint.
*
* @param \Illuminate\Database\Schema\Blueprint $blueprint
* @param \Doctrine\DBAL\Schema\AbstractSchemaManager $schema
* @return \Doctrine\DBAL\Schema\TableDiff
*/
public function getDoctrineTableDiff(Blueprint $blueprint, SchemaManager $schema)
{
$table = $this->getTablePrefix().$blueprint->getTable();
return tap(new TableDiff($table), function ($tableDiff) use ($schema, $table) {
$tableDiff->fromTable = $schema->listTableDetails($table);
});
}
/**
* Get the fluent commands for the grammar.
*
* @return array
*/
public function getFluentCommands()
{
return $this->fluentCommands;
}
/**
* Check if this Grammar supports schema changes wrapped in a transaction.
*
* @return bool
*/
public function supportsSchemaTransactions()
{
return $this->transactions;
}
}
